https://callback.58.com/antibot/verifycode?serialId=6591dff4ddbedbca70276207e8762740_1bd6517149de4de488ba0fb3bd72cf63&code=300&sign=75edc50545f1297fd0a389a12de58abd&namespace=cloud_renrenche_list_pc&url=https%3A%2F%2Fwww.renrenche.com%2Ftaizhou%2Fweimaqiche_weimaE.5%2Fem-3_sc-5_bc-d